How To Delete Emails In Gmail On Iphone?

Deleting emails in Gmail on your iPhone is a simple process that can help you maintain an organized inbox. With the Gmail app installed on your device, you can quickly remove unwanted emails with just a few taps. Follow the steps below to delete emails in Gmail on your iPhone.

1. Begin by opening the Gmail app on your iPhone or iPad. Locate the email that you want to delete in your inbox.

2. Next to the email that you wish to delete, tap on the sender’s photo or initial letter. This action will select the email.

3. To delete multiple emails at once, tap on the square box located at the top left corner next to “Select all.” This will allow you to select all the emails that you want to delete in one go.

4. If you need to select more messages, simply scroll down within your inbox and tap on the box next to “Select all” again to choose additional emails.

5. Once you have selected the emails you want to delete, tap on the trash can icon labeled “Delete.” Confirm the action to permanently remove the selected emails from your Gmail account.

6. Deleted emails are moved to the Trash folder in Gmail, where they will be permanently deleted after 30 days. If you wish to recover a deleted email within this timeframe, you can navigate to the Trash folder and move it back to your inbox.

7. To access your Trash folder in the Gmail app, tap on the three horizontal lines in the top-left corner to open the menu. Scroll down and select “Trash” from the list of options.

8. Within the Trash folder, you can see all the emails that you have recently deleted. To restore a deleted email, simply tap on it to open the email and then select the “Move to” option.

9. Choose the destination folder where you want to move the email back to, such as your inbox or another folder in your Gmail account. The email will be restored to the selected location.
